Sulukta Project

Sulukta, in the far south-western corner of the Kyrgyz Republic, has numerous oil seeps, evidence of prospective structures and existing oilfields excised from the licence area. Several large prospects and leads have been identified have recently been covered by Santos' seismic programme.

Oil seep at Sulukta

The Sulukta permit is highlighted by analogue fields and discoveries to the north in Kyrgyzstan and Uzbekistan which help confirm that several attractive prospects are present in Sulukta. These include potential stacked reservoirs starting at depths of 1,500m, but typically 2,500m and deeper. Recent work has upgraded this block and several lower risk, medium sized prospects resemble adjacent existing oilfields.
